Award-winning highlife musician, Bisa Kdei, is set to take Europe by storm as he embarks on his highly-anticipated Europe Tour for 2025.
From July to October, Bisa Kdei will be performing across several countries, bringing his unique blend of highlife music to fans in Italy, Germany, Sweden, France, Portugal, Spain, Switzerland and more.
The Europe tour promises an unforgettable experience for fans of Ghanaian music.
With Bisa Kdei's chart-topping hits and electrifying stage presence, this Summer tour is expected to be one of the most exciting musical events of the year in Europe.
Music lovers can look forward to live performances of Bisa Kdei's countless hits such as Mansa, Odo Carpenter, Asew, Brother Brother, Samina, Jwe and many more.
